The Role of Mythology in Shaping Game Themes and Storytelling

Common Mythological Motifs and Symbols in Modern Games

Mythology offers a vast repertoire of motifs—gods, monsters, heroic quests, and divine powers—that serve as compelling themes in modern games. For example, symbols like Thor’s hammer or the Greek thunderbolt of Zeus are not only visually striking but also carry deep cultural significance. These motifs help create worlds that resonate with players’ collective consciousness, making stories more immersive.

Cultural Significance and Educational Value of Myth-Based Narratives

Integrating mythological stories into games fosters cultural literacy, offering players insights into different civilizations’ beliefs and values. Myth-based narratives, such as those inspired by Norse or Egyptian mythology, serve as educational tools—sparking curiosity about history and anthropology while entertaining.

Scientific Concepts and Innovations Driving Modern Game Mechanics

Integration of Scientific Theories and Discoveries

Modern games incorporate scientific principles—such as physics engines, biological systems, and psychological models—to create realistic and engaging gameplay. For instance, accurate physics simulations enable lifelike movements and interactions, enhancing immersion. Concepts like chaos theory or probability are used to generate unpredictable outcomes, increasing replayability.

Technological Advancements and Their Impact

Advances in graphics rendering, artificial intelligence, and machine learning have revolutionized game design. High-fidelity visuals and adaptive AI contribute to complex worlds that respond dynamically to player actions. These innovations make virtual environments more believable and challenging.

Ethical and Cultural Considerations in Mythology and Science Integration

Respect for Cultural Origins and Sensitivities

Game developers must approach mythological representations with cultural sensitivity, avoiding stereotypes or misappropriation. Accurate and respectful portrayals foster appreciation rather than offense, especially when dealing with sacred or sensitive themes.

Ethical Implications of Scientific Themes

Portraying scientific themes responsibly involves avoiding misinformation and respecting ethical boundaries—particularly regarding genetics, AI, or environmental issues—ensuring games do not promote harmful misconceptions.

Responsibility in Educational Storytelling

Developers have a duty to balance entertainment with accurate education, using myth and science to inspire curiosity and respect for knowledge. Thoughtful storytelling can foster a more informed and culturally aware audience.
